What affects the price

Building an ADU is a major project, and the final bill depends on a few key things. Site prep is a big factor; if your land is sloped or needs extensive utility connections, costs go up. The materials you choose—from siding to kitchen finishes—also change the math significantly. What are the disadvantages of ADUs in Las Vegas?

Potential disadvantages include the initial construction costs and navigating the permitting process with the City of Las Vegas. You'll also need to ensure your property meets zoning requirements like lot size and setbacks. Consideration of water conservation and utility hookups is also important in the desert climate.
